Father Shares Experience with Son’s Heroin Overdose Death to Save Others
MOUNT VERNON (Tara Morgan) — A father shares his own experience with his son’s heroin addiction and death to help others battling addiction.Carl Culbertson fought addictions for nine years before he died Valentine’s Day weekend in 2009.He was trying all sorts of things and then he locked into the heroin and it grabbed him, said Dave Culbertson, Carl’s father.Culbertson and his wife started Arms of an Angel Foundation not long after their son’s death.Dave Culbertson speaks to middle and high school students and church groups about how pier pressure led his son’s battle and death.It’s hard to believe it’s been five years our lives are still not back together of course our whole family we struggle with it, said Culbertson.Culbertson says he’s glad to speak with parents about the signs they should look for if it helps one survive their addiction.If you’d like to set up a speaking engagement with Dave Culbertson, just go to www.ArmsOfAnAngel.org for more information.
